Excellent operating system for teaching router functions
What do you like best about the product?
The University of Applied Sciences in Esslingen uses VyOS in undergrad courses to teach computer networks. As operating system for software routers, VyOS is a very good choice for lab experiments. VyOS includes all basic functions of a router. It has a sophisticated Command Line Interface (CLI) that is also well documented. Our students learn how to use VyOS easily. We have been using VyOS for several years and we are very satisfied with it.
What do you dislike about the product?
VyOS is very useful. A Web frontend would be nice-to-have, but the CLI has been sufficient so far.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
The KTlab laboratory at the University of Applied Sciences in Esslingen uses Virtual Routers to enable network experiments for a larger number of students. VyOS is a very comprehensive and easy-to-use software router.

I'm computer science teacher and I use VyOS to teach dynamic routing protocols (RIP,OSPF,BGP...) -among other things, like L2 features, DHCP, NAT, etc- inside GNS3 labs

Amazed with what it can do for free
What do you like best about the product?
It's free for us, and we are using it in our critical infrastructure
What do you dislike about the product?
So far, for us, all is working well. No dislike so far
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
Acting as one of our border/edge routers participating in BGP. We use Vyos as well for our critical site-to-site VPN between our locations around the Pacific Island countries and territories.
